Essential Travel Tips for Exploring Kokand
Traveling to Kokand can be a delightful experience, but being prepared with essential travel tips can enhance your journey. First and foremost, understanding local customs and etiquette is crucial. Uzbekistan is predominantly a Muslim country, so dressing modestly, particularly when visiting religious sites, is highly recommended. Women should cover their shoulders and knees, while men should avoid wearing shorts. Greeting locals with a friendly smile and a simple “Salom” (hello) can go a long way in establishing rapport.
Safety is another important consideration. Kokand is generally a safe city for tourists, but it’s always wise to stay vigilant, especially in crowded areas. Keep your belongings secure and be cautious when using ATMs. Learning a few basic phrases in Uzbek can also enhance your interactions with locals, who often appreciate when visitors make an effort to speak their language.
Lastly, staying hydrated is essential, especially during the warmer months. The climate can be quite dry, so carrying a reusable water bottle is a smart choice. Sampling local cuisine is a must, but be mindful of food hygiene when trying street food. Opting for well-reviewed restaurants or eateries can help ensure a safe and delicious culinary experience. With these tips in mind, travelers can enjoy a fulfilling and enriching visit to Kokand.

Historical Context of Kokand Uzbekistan
Kokand boasts a rich historical background that dates back centuries, serving as a vital hub along the Silk Road. The city was once the capital of the Kokand Khanate, a powerful state that flourished in the 18th and 19th centuries. This historical significance is evident in the many architectural treasures scattered throughout the city, which reflect the diverse influences that have shaped its development over time.
The Khudayar Khan Palace stands as a testament to Kokand's glorious past. Built in the 19th century, this palace showcases a unique blend of Uzbek and Russian architectural styles, offering visitors a glimpse into the opulent lifestyle of the khans who ruled the city. The palace's intricate designs and lush gardens provide a beautiful backdrop for exploring the history of the Kokand Khanate.
In addition to the palace, other historical sites such as the Jami Mosque and various madrasas highlight the city’s importance as a center of learning and culture. These sites not only serve as architectural marvels but also tell the stories of the scholars and artists who contributed to Kokand’s rich heritage. Understanding the historical context of Kokand enriches the travel experience, allowing visitors to appreciate the depth of culture and history that permeates this enchanting city.

Practical Information for Travelers to Kokand
Before embarking on your journey to Kokand, it’s helpful to be aware of some practical information to ensure a smooth visit. First, travelers should check visa requirements based on their nationality, as regulations can vary. Many visitors can obtain a visa on arrival, but it’s wise to confirm the latest information before your trip.
Currency exchange is another important aspect to consider. The local currency is the Uzbek Som, and it’s advisable to exchange some money upon arrival or use ATMs that accept international cards. Credit cards are not widely accepted in smaller shops, so carrying cash is essential for daily expenses and shopping.
Health and safety are important considerations as well. Travelers should drink bottled water and be cautious with street food to avoid any stomach issues. It’s also a good idea to have travel insurance that covers health emergencies. With these practical tips in mind, travelers can prepare for an enjoyable and enriching visit to Kokand, embracing all that this captivating city has to offer.
